To Use: Use an old cut up t-shirt or soft cloth to apply a generous amount of conditioner to leather or wood, working in a small circular motion to apply the conditioner to the leather or wood. No need to rub off. Color change eventually occurs once conditioner absorbs into the surface it was applied on.

NO-NONSENSE INGREDIENTS: grass-fed and finished beef tallow, organic beeswax

We do not use synthetic stabilizers. As a result, our delicate and all-natural tallow creams, balms, and ointments become sensitive to temperature changes. Warm weather can result in softened or even melted-in-transit items as they sit in warm mailboxes and trucks.

In months when the temperature is above 75 degrees, we will use more protective packaging and ice packs, so most products do make their journey safely. (Shipping costs increase during warmer months to reflect these additional shipping expenses).

Unfortunately, melting is a natural reaction to heat and we have no control over the conditions during transit or delivery. This is the same issues as companies who make and ship fine chocolates during summer months, or even raw fresh pressed juices.

WHAT TO DO ABOUT MELTING

On sunny or warm days it is best to refrigerate BEFORE opening the jars/containers.  If you open items to check if melting has occurred they may spill out and make a mess! To be safe, put the in the refrigerator for 2 hours before opening.

The quality and beneficial properties of our products are not affected by melting.
